Subject: Dark Mode Cut-Over — Done!

Hey,

Quick wrap-up: the Lanternview admin dashboard is now fully on dark-mode support as of last night's deploy. Theme toggling works across all panels, and the old stylesheet override hack is gone. No incidents during the switch. For your release notes, the active configuration values are below.

service settings:
[sorys]
port = 8000
team = eliius
host = sorys.novacstack.example
region = south-3
access_code = ac_f66665
timeout_ms = 250

Ticket #2907 — Signature check fails on report builder export

Support: customers exporting from the Tallyvane report builder see a signature verification error after the sorting-stability patch. The patch changed row ordering in grouped exports, which altered the serialized payload, so exports signed before the patch now fail verification against cached manifests. Advise customers to regenerate reports; old exports cannot be re-verified. Fresh exports are signed with the key below.

signing key of fadug-haweg = bky19_x2JJNa4RuE34mQa9TgK

Quick heads-up on Pinwheel UI versioning: we cut a minor release every sprint, and anything touching component props needs a changeset file in the PR. No changeset, no merge — the bot will nag you. Majors are rare and go through the design council first. The full policy, with examples of what counts as breaking, lives on the internal page below.

wiki page, bahip-yahip: https://grafana.qirvanlabs.corp/browse/display/projects/cc3a1b9dbfc9